Dearest Ka Bel,

We and our friends send fraternal greetings and wish you the best in the struggle under your difficult conditions of unjust and illegal arrest and now one year detention. What an outrage! We are hopeful that the efforts of the working class movement will secure your release in the near future.

The leadership example and inspiration that you provide the working class of the Philippines, which we witnessed first hand during our participation in ISA in 2003, will not be contained, lost or diminished by state repression, a repression clearly directed at keeping down the working class and the Philippine people from their just struggle and aspirations for genuine working class rights, democracy and freedom.

We salute you with warm hearts and pledge to continue our modest efforts in the working class movement in the United States as well as our efforts in support of the Philippine trade union movement.

Long live international working class solidarity!


Fraternally,

Mark and Melissa Dimondstein
